PHILIPPINE SEA (Aug. 10, 2022) Boatswain’s Mate 3rd Class Ramon Cope, from Chicago, uses a hammer to disconnect a chain link as part of deck rigging maintenance in the forecastle of the U.S. Navy’s only forward-deployed aircraft carrier USS Ronald Reagan (CVN 76). Ronald Reagan, the flagship of Carrier Strike Group 5, provides a combat-ready force that protects and defends the United States, and supports alliances, partnerships and collective maritime interests in the Indo-Pacific region.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 2nd Class Keyly Santizo)
